Output 384eab4e7af0f22ac7e337912914aa1f27a883481735ddf1a0c8ea06389c824d:2

value
63100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5060470e5e62ba9db4f484a92066846b51cfccb OP_EQUAL
address
3M7P4VjjsfN7iRjhLp5VbmYgxBLqEYzK51
transaction
384eab4e7af0f22ac7e337912914aa1f27a883481735ddf1a0c8ea06389c824d
spent
true